Transaction 21dc7ef55048d82ddd3f1a33f8d2180d19db99653156453842e5f2c49000e3f4
2 Input
2 Outputs
- 21dc7ef55048d82ddd3f1a33f8d2180d19db99653156453842e5f2c49000e3f4:0
- 21dc7ef55048d82ddd3f1a33f8d2180d19db99653156453842e5f2c49000e3f4:1
value 200000000
address 37Tm3Qz8Zw2VJrheUUhArDAoq58S6YrS3g
value 1226738
address 148RcBUEk3abN7m1BgP6JCXMyYh2CHFwwT